Measuring National Immunization System Performance: A Systematic Assessment of Available Resources
Cyra Patel1, Nicole Rendell2, Ginny M Sargent2
1National Centre for Epidemiology and Population Health, Australian National University, Acton, Australia. cyra.patel@anu.edu.au.
Assessing immunization system performance requires more than vaccination coverage data. This review found variability and gaps in monitoring and evaluation resources, highlighting the need for tailored approaches to improve immunization programs.
Area of Science:
- Public Health
- Health Systems Research
- Immunization Programs
Background:
- Vaccination coverage is a common but insufficient metric for evaluating immunization performance.
- Assessing immunization systems' underlying components is complex, with various monitoring and evaluation (M&E) resources available.
- Understanding how immunization system performance is measured is crucial for improving global health outcomes.
Purpose of the Study:
- To review and analyze existing monitoring and evaluation (M&E) resources for immunization systems.
- To identify national-level indicators used to measure the performance of immunization systems and their components.
- To understand the scope and limitations of current M&E tools in the field of immunization.
Main Methods:
- A systematic review of peer-reviewed and gray literature published since 2000.
- Identification of M&E resources containing national-level indicators for immunization system components.
- Categorization and narrative summary of indicators by system component (governance, financing, etc.) and outcomes.
Main Results:
- Twenty resources with 631 distinct indicators were identified.
- Immunization program outcomes, primarily vaccination coverage, were the most common indicators.
- Indicators for vaccine logistics were prevalent, while those for regulation and demand generation were least common.
- Significant heterogeneity was observed in assessing information systems and workforce performance.
- Key indicators for adult vaccination, data use, equity, safety surveillance, and public health workforce availability were notably absent.
Conclusions:
- Considerable variability and gaps exist in indicators for assessing immunization system performance.
- Policymakers should tailor M&E resources to specific contexts for better insights.
- Improving data use in decision-making is essential for enhancing immunization programs.
